Is it just me or has anyone else noticed some problems in Revit 2018.1 since installing the 10.5.0_r2648 release of 3dxWare (under Windows 7)?

Strange graphics behaviour such as View windows reporting an error and closing and most strange, clicking the Visual Style button at the base of a Camera View window causes the camera in a Perspective View to zoom out to infinity, and the image thus disappears.

Ordinarily I would expect this to be a graphics card driver issue (Quadro M4000 driver version 23.21.13.8508) however uninstalling 3dxWare 10.5 and reinstall the previous driver (10.4.8_r2486) and all works normally again.

Hello willsud,

I apologize that you encounter problems with our newest driver. We are tracking this issue with our internal bug number #7430. In the menatime I recommend to use the previous driver 3DxWare 10.4.10 which you can download from our archive.
